How to Write Complaint Email About Damaged Item (With Examples)
Receiving a damaged item sparks frustration, but a targeted complaint email can fast-track a fix. Master the art of clear communication to secure your replacement or refund without delay.
On this page
Quick Template (Short)
Dear [[NAME]], My order [[REFERENCE]] arrived with a shattered glass item. Please process a replacement or refund immediately. [[YOUR_NAME]]
Formal Version
Dear [[NAME]], I am writing to formally report a damaged ceramic vase in order [[REFERENCE]], received on [date]. The item was cracked upon unboxing. I request a prompt replacement or full refund. Sincerely, [[YOUR_NAME]]
Friendly Version
Hi [[NAME]], Got my package [[REFERENCE]] today, but the wooden decor piece was splintered. Can you send a new one or return my payment? Thanks! [[YOUR_NAME]]
Firm Version
[[NAME]], This is a final notice regarding the damaged electronics in order [[REFERENCE]], reported on [date]. I demand a replacement or refund by [deadline]. Escalation will follow if unresolved. [[YOUR_NAME]]
Subject Lines (Pick one)
- Damaged Ceramic Vase in Order [[REFERENCE]]: Immediate Replacement Needed
- Complaint: Broken Glassware Received – Refund for [[REFERENCE]]
- Action Required: Splintered Wooden Item from Purchase [[REFERENCE]]
Tips
- Include timestamped photos of damage and original packaging.
- Specify the exact defect, like 'cracked corner' or 'shattered base'.
- Reference your order number in the first email sentence.

FAQ
Q: What details are essential when describing a damaged item?
A: Note the specific damage type, location, and how it occurred during shipping.
Q: How long should I wait before escalating a damaged item complaint?
A: Allow 3-5 business days for a response; follow up firmly if no reply.
